Commonly, a great deal of alarms sent to the network management platform cannot ahieve the goal to help engineers locate the network faults soon and accurately as may be imagined. Why?Not all alarms indicate the real reason of fault occurred in networks. Take the EPON networks for instance.Failures on devices in the upstream of the tree topology, such as OLT off line, would trigger offline alarms from OLT as well as many alarms from the downstream, such as offline alarms from ONU and swith, which are called the derived alarms of the OLT offline alarm. The derived alarms are redundant and loads the difficulties in fault diagnose. This paper discusses several popular alarm correlation methods at present and applies one method to EPON networks based on the comparison of their features and limitations.
